Desktop Support Analyst
Responsibilities:
• Deliver first-line technical support for students and employees by diagnosing and resolving common device and workstation issues
• Provide in-person assistance at a support desk while also responding to requests for help in classrooms and other campus areas
• Troubleshoot and support Apple laptops used by staff, including operating system and device-related concerns
• Assist students with Chromebook issues, ensuring devices are functional and ready for daily academic use
• Address PC desktop and workstation problems involving hardware, software, connectivity, and user access
• Document reported incidents, track resolutions, and escalate more complex problems when necessary
• Maintain a detail-focused and approachable support experience for users with varying levels of technical knowledge
Qualifications:
• Experience delivering Tier 1 or desktop support in a user-facing environment• Hands-on ability to troubleshoot PC workstations, Chromebooks, and Mac OS devices
• Working knowledge of common hardware, software, and peripheral issues
• Strong customer service skills with the ability to communicate clearly with students and staff
• Comfort providing both desk-side and mobile on-site support across classrooms or office spaces
• Ability to prioritize multiple support requests in a fast-paced environment
